#e55d3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e55d3e is composed of 89.8% red, 36.5%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 11.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 57.1%. #e55d3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ba7c with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e55d3e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e55d3e has RGB values of R:229, G:93,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.73,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15031614.

Hex triplet e55d3e #e55d3e
RGB Decimal 229, 93, 62 rgb(229,93,62)
RGB Percent 89.8, 36.5, 24.3 rgb(89.8%,36.5%,24.3%)
CMYK 0, 59, 73, 10
HSL 11.1°, 76.3, 57.1 hsl(11.1,76.3%,57.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 11.1°, 72.9, 89.8
Web Safe cc6633 #cc6633
CIE-LAB 56.918, 51.106, 44.109
XYZ 37.098, 24.838, 7.398
xyY 0.535, 0.358, 24.838
CIE-LCH 56.918, 67.509, 40.797
CIE-LUV 56.918, 107.859, 36.47
Hunter-Lab 49.838, 45.655, 26.086
Binary 11100101, 01011101, 00111110

Shades and Tints of #e55d3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0402 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#e55d3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998d8a is the less saturated color, while #fe4d25 is the most saturated one.
